What can I see and do near Mimyo-no-hashi?
Sights like Muryokoin Temple, Kongobuji Temple, and Danjo Garan Temple are landmarks to visit in the area. Explore nature at Mount Koyasan and Koya-Ryujin Quasi-National Park. Okunoin Temple and Koyasan University are both worth a visit while you're checking out the area.
